S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R INSTALLATION OR REMOVAL OF ONE OR MORE COMBUSTION CANS

A system (200) includes an annular track (310) surrounding the turbomachine. The annular track (310) includes an upper rail portion and a lower rail portion removably coupled to one another. The system further includes a drive assembly (220) operably coupled to the annular track (310). The drive assembly (220) includes a drive chain extending along the annular track (310). A plurality of carts (218) are rotatably coupled to the annular track (310) and connected to the drive chain such that operation of the drive assembly (220) alters a circumferential position of the plurality of carts (218) with respect to an axial centerline of the turbomachine. A plurality of combustion can cradle assemblies (250) each coupled to a respective cart (218) of the plurality of carts (218). Each combustion can cradle assembly (250) of the plurality of combustion can cradle assemblies (250) is configured to removably couple to a combustion can (125) of the one or more combustion cans (125).
